admin管理员组

文章数量:1535375

2024年2月15日发(作者:)

gitlab的access_token机制

GitLab的访问令牌(access token)是用于授权GitLab API请求的凭证。用户可以通过生成access token来访问他们的GitLab仓库,并执行一些API操作。

生成access token的步骤如下:

1. 登录到你的GitLab账户。

2. 在右上角的用户头像下拉菜单中选择“Settings”选项。

3. 在左边的侧边栏中选择“Access Tokens”选项。

4. 在“Token Name”字段中输入一个描述该token的名称。例如,你可以为该token命名为“API Token”或其他有意义的名称。

5. 在“Scopes”字段中选择适当的权限范围。可以选择只读权限、读写权限或其他权限。

6. 点击“Create personal access token”按钮生成token。

7. 生成的token会被显示在屏幕上。请注意,这是你唯一一次能看到完整token的机会。请将它复制并保存在安全的地方,因为以后你将无法再看到该token的完整内容。

生成的access token可以在API请求的`Authorization`标头中使用。示例:

curl header "Private-Token: YOUR_ACCESS_TOKEN"

需要注意的是,访问token具有与其相关的权限范围。因此,确保为访问令牌选择适当的权限级别,以便没有权限操作敏感数据或执行重要操作。同时,将访问令牌保存在安全的地方,以防止未授权的访问。

有关更多信息和细节,建议参考GitLab的官方文档。

本文标签: 权限选择访问用户看到